On Saturday, Mexico reported 9,556 daily coronavirus cases and 784 deaths. Mexico has now more cases than UK, placing it in the top three countries with the highest number of deaths in the world. A total of 47,472 deaths and 434,193 cases have been recorded since the pandemic began in Mexico. The other countries that have a worse death toll is Brazil and United States.
Mexico was one of the countries that eased the strict restrictions that were imposed early on in the pandemic. WHO reported that most countries that eased their restrictions are now reporting outbreaks and a consistent increase in daily coronavirus cases.
Lorena Rodriguez Bores, a technical secretary of the National Council of Mental Health said that there is a significant increase in ‘Compassion fatigue and burnout’ affecting healthcare workers.
